Accounts Receivable Clerk

The Accounts Receivable (AR) Clerk is a key member of the Support Services team at The Presbyterian Church in Canada (PCC). The members of the Support Services team provide a range of financial and non-financial services to congregations and presbyteries across the country and to departments of the national office.

The Opportunity
Reporting to the Controller, the AR Clerk supports the full-cycle accounting of the organization and its related entities and ensures the PCC keeps its finances in good standing by maintaining cash inflows in an efficient and effective manner. The incumbent will work closely with staff, donors, congregational members and other volunteers.

Key Responsibilities

  • Scan cheque deposits using Remote Deposit scanner and/or deposit cash received at PCC’s financial institution
  • Accurately process all incoming cash, cheques, electronic transfers and inputs into accounting system, deposit logs, and donation application
  • Prepare and issue invoices and customer statements
  • Follow-up with customers, donors, and congregations on outstanding invoices or missing information on remittance forms
  • Set-up and maintain filing systems, both electronic and hard copy
  • Maintain and update donor records on Raiser’s Edge donation application
  • Monitor and reconcile AR accounts to AR subledger and Aged Receivable reports; clean up as necessary
  • Assist with other Finance staff on bank reconciliations to resolve accounts receivable issues
  • Liaise with Pension and Benefits staff on incoming funds
  • Respond to customer, donor, and congregation inquiries while maintaining good customer relations and problem solving
  • Assist Assistant Controller/Controller with audit requests
  • Execute other duties and special projects as assigned by the Assistant Controller/Controller
